Cozy Room Design is a relaxing and creative sandbox game that lets you unleash your inner interior designer. This unblocked game gives you an empty room and a massive catalog of furniture and decorations to create a beautiful and cozy space. It is the perfect game for anyone who loves design, decoration, and creative expression.
The gameplay of Cozy Room Design is a pure, pressure-free creative experience. You can choose from hundreds of items across various categories, including beds, desks, chairs, rugs, windows, and plants. You can place, move, rotate, and resize any item to fit your vision. The key to the game is simply your own creativity. There are no rules or objectives, allowing you to design a minimalist modern bedroom, a cluttered gamer den, or a magical fantasy study. Start with an empty room. Use the catalog menus to browse through the different types of furniture and decorations. Click on an item to add it to your room. Click and drag the item to move it. Use on-screen controls to rotate or resize it. Continue adding and arranging items until you are happy with your design.
Start with the big items first, like the bed and the desk, to define the main areas of your room. Choose a color palette and try to stick with it for a more cohesive look. Do not forget about lighting; adding lamps can change the whole mood of your room. Use rugs to define different spaces within a larger room.
